分布式事務(2)---強一致性分布式事務解決方案 分布式事務(3)---強一致性分布式事務Atomikos實戰 分布式事務(4)---最終一致性方案之TCC 一、服務架構演進 1.單體應用: 最初的所有業務全部融合在一起,我們最初接觸到的一個java應用開發完成之后打成一個war ...
在前面 從銀行轉賬失敗到分布式事務:總結與思考 一文中,已經總結了分布式事務的各種解決方法,以及自己的一點思考。本文算是對上文的一個補充:進一步的思考,主要是這些解決方法在工程上的具體實施。如果后面在工作學習中有新的想法,也會持續更新到本文。 本文地址:http: www.cnblogs.com xybaby p .html 在前文中,已經簡要介紹了 PC TCC 基於異步消息 PC這幾種分布式 ...
2017-11-01 09:00 0 6862 推薦指數:
分布式事務(2)---強一致性分布式事務解決方案 分布式事務(3)---強一致性分布式事務Atomikos實戰 分布式事務(4)---最終一致性方案之TCC 一、服務架構演進 1.單體應用: 最初的所有業務全部融合在一起,我們最初接觸到的一個java應用開發完成之后打成一個war ...
分布式事務 為什么需要分布式事務 隨着互聯網的快速發展,業務越來越復雜,一個完整的業務往往需要調用多個子服務,涉及的數據也越來越多。傳統的系統難以支撐,就出現了分布式系統,而分布式系統又帶來了數據一致性的問題,從而產生了分布式事務。 什么叫分布式事務 分布式條件下,多個節點操作的整體 ...
CAP理論 一個經典的分布式系統理論。CAP理論告訴我們:一個分布式系統不可能同時滿足一致性(C:Consistency)、可用性(A:Availability)和分區容錯性(P:Partition tolerance)這三個基本需求,最多只能同時滿足其中兩項。 1、一致性 在分布式 ...
前言 我在《數據庫事務和事務的隔離級別》和《再談數據庫事務隔離級別》兩篇文章中詳細介紹了數據庫事務的隔離級別。本文將會從分布式的事務開始談起,以及CAP理論和BASE理論。 分布式事務 隨着分布式計算的發展,事務在分布式計算領域中也得到了廣泛的應用。在單機數據庫中,我們很容易能夠實現一套滿足 ...
所謂事務,它是一個操作集合,這些操作要么都執行,要么都不執行,它是一個不可分割的工作單位。比如網上訂票,要么你定票成功,余票減一張; 要么你定票失敗,余票的數量不變。這就要求購票和余票減少這兩個不同的操作必須放在一起,成為一個完整的邏輯鏈,這樣就構成了一個事務。 事務說起來很簡單 ...
事務簡介 事務的核心是鎖和並發,采用同步控制的方式保證並發的情況下性能盡可能高,且容易理解。這種方式的優勢是方便理解;它的劣勢是性能比較低。計算機可以簡單的理解為一個標准的打字機,盡管看起來計算機可以並行處理很多事情,但實際上每個CPU單位時間內只能做一件事,要么讀取數據、要么計算數據、要么寫入 ...
前言 雖然在實際工作中,由於公司與項目規模限制,實際上所謂的微服務分布式事務都不會涉及,更別提單獨部署構建Seata集群。但是作為需要不斷向前看的我,還是有必要記錄下相關的分布式事務理論與Seate框架,甚至Seate框架的源碼分析,先從分布式事務理論開始吧,下一部分將介紹對Seata ...
現在很火的微服務架構所設計的系統是分布式系統。分布式系統有一個著名的CAP理論,即一個分布式系統要同時滿足一致性(Consistency)、可用性(Availablility)和分區容錯(Partition Tolerance)三個特性是一件不可能的事情。 CAP理論的簡介 CAP理論 ...